Correlation of Ferritin and Transferrin Serum with hsCRP and F2-Isoprostane in Metabolic Syndrome

Waode Nurfina, Irawan Yusuf, Mansyur Arif

Abstract


BACKGROUND: The low inflammatory state that accompanies the Metabolic Syndrome (MetS) associates with the overexpression of oxidative stress. Ferritin and Transferrin serum are often used to measure iron status and their concentrations are altered in several metabolic conditions. We hypothesized that concentration of Ferritin and Transferrin serum increase in Metabolic Syndrome (MetS) and correlate with the inflammation and oxidative stress.

METHODS: We studied 65 male MetS patients, aged 43.26±7.16 years. Iron metabolism was measured by concentration of Ferritin and Transferrin serums, while inflammatory and oxidative stress by high sensitivity C-reactive Protein (hsCRP) and F2-Isoprostane.

RESULTS: Concentration of Ferritin 315.70±188.63 ng/L and Transferrin 2.36±0.31 g/L increased along with increasing components of MetS. Concentration of Ferritin serum had a positive correlation with hsCRP (r=0.220) and F2-Isoprostane (r=0.023).

CONCLUSION: Serum concentration of Ferritin increased in the MetS and correlates with hsCRP and F2-Isoprostane.

KEYWORDS: metabolic syndrome, ferritin, transferrin, hsCRP, F2-isoprostane
